| Procedure |
1.Paint Preparation: Dilute the original paint with 10% water (by volume). 2.Spray Application on Substrate: Using the same substrate, apply the paint with a spray gun using the following pattern: Horizontal passes: 6 passes. Vertical passes: 4 passes (over the same wet area, creating a heavy film build). 3.Multi-Round Evaluation (3 Rounds): Round 1: Spray 2 overlapping cross-coats (one horizontal + one vertical pass set). Round 2: Spray 3 overlapping cross-coats. Round 3: Spray 4 overlapping cross-coats. 4.Fluid Adjustment Between Rounds: After completing each round, increase the fluid delivery (material output) of the spray gun by approximately half a turn. 5.Constant Parameters During Each Round: Within each round, do not adjust the fluid flow rate, air pressure, or atomization settings of the spray gun. Purpose: This method evaluates the paint's sag resistance under increasing film thickness and material output, simulating potential application errors or heavy builds. |

| Conclusion |
Anjeka 4420 demonstrates superior application characteristics in spray operations: Excellent Atomization: Provides finer mist and reduced overspray compared to other thixotropes at equivalent viscosity. Smooth Application: Results in a quieter spray process with less paint mist. Enhanced Metallic Effect: Promotes superior aluminum flake orientation and alignment. Balanced Performance: Maintains good sag resistance without negatively affecting gloss or recoatability. High-Gloss Finish: Achieves gloss values of up to 121 GU (at 60°) and 75 GU (at 20°). |
